聚集索引

1.聚集索引

-聚集索引:是一種索引結構與數據一起存儲的索引,類似字典的正文;

-非聚集索引:是一種索引結構與數據分開存放的索引,類似字典的目錄;

2.區(qū)別

①:聚集索引一個表只能有一個,而非聚集一個表可以有多個;
②:聚集索引存儲記錄在物理上是連續(xù)存儲的,而非聚集一個表可以有多個;
③:聚集索引物理存儲按照索引進行排序,是一種索引組織方式,索引的鍵值邏輯順序決定了表數據行的物理存儲順序,非聚集索引僅僅是對數據列創(chuàng)建相應的索引,不影響整個表的物理存儲順序;
④:索引是通過二叉樹的數據結構來描述的,聚集索引的葉子節(jié)點就是數據節(jié)點,而非聚集索引的葉子結點是索引,只存儲了一個指向對應數據塊的指針;

3.優(yōu)缺點

插入速度:聚集索引因為其數據物理存儲是順序的,所以插入效率比非聚集索引低(要找到對應位置才可以插入),但查詢速度方面,聚集索引優(yōu)于非聚集索引,(找到葉子節(jié)點即可查找到數據)

最后編輯于
?著作權歸作者所有,轉載或內容合作請聯(lián)系作者
【社區(qū)內容提示】社區(qū)部分內容疑似由AI輔助生成,瀏覽時請結合常識與多方信息審慎甄別。
平臺聲明:文章內容(如有圖片或視頻亦包括在內)由作者上傳并發(fā)布,文章內容僅代表作者本人觀點,簡書系信息發(fā)布平臺,僅提供信息存儲服務。

相關閱讀更多精彩內容

友情鏈接更多精彩內容